•When extending the communication line with a cable (twisted-pair wire) other than the dedicated cable
(F39-JD), use a cable with the same or superior specifications. Connect the shield to the 0V line.
Cable specification (extension cable) p.91
•Properly perform the wiring after confirming the signal names of all the terminals.
•Be sure that there is nothing in the detection zone and the stable-state indicator is turned ON after
power is turned ON.
•Do not operate the control system until 2 seconds or more after turning ON the power of the F3SJ-E/B.
•Be sure to route the F3SJ-E/B cable separate from high-potential power lines or through an exclusive
conduit.
•When using a commercially available switching regulator power supply, make sure to ground the FG
terminal (frame ground terminal).
•If the protective height is more than 1,105 mm, use intermediate brackets of specified quantities and
locations according to the dimensions.
If the brackets described above are not used, ratings and performance cannot be met.
•Do not install the F3SJ-E/B close to a device that generates high-frequency noise. Otherwise, take
sufficient blocking measures.
•Sharing the power supply with other devices may cause the F3SJ-E/B to be affected by noise or
voltage drop. It is recommended that this safety component use a dedicated power supply but do not
share with other devices.
 Cleaning
Do not use thinner, benzene, or acetone for cleaning, because they affect the product's resin parts and
paint on the extrusion.
 Object detection
The F3SJ-E/B cannot detect transparent and/or translucent objects.
